Mayo based Hounds Of Dusk have released their debut EP The Tomb. It's an utterly brilliant EP from the lads. I'd say in the loosest term one for black metal fans as there's so much going on.
It's now uploaded to the Burning Metal Bandcamp page which has over 100 Irish acts already archived, and the plan is to add loads more. I already have a good list of people to approach and if anyone reading this was in an older project, if you have the WAV files I'll happily get it uploaded with all possible sales going back to you.
The plan is to build a proper archive of Irish music that John of IMA used to do. That's not any sort of disrespect towards him for context, but it's not happening now and I'm hoping to get loads on a Bandcamp page as an archive.
Check out Hounds Of Dusk for now, it's the best EP so far this year in the Irish scene for me.

Please check out Enshroud's new album M O R T A L. The theme of the album is about watching a loved one go through and pass from a terminal illness, with all that a person goes through. It's a powerful album and really heavy in both style and theme.
